City of Spirits
Tod Urrgad is a city hidden in the depths of the Spirit Lands' forests. As its other name, the City of Spirits, suggests, it is a place where many spirits gather. They come to meet with each other and conduct strange business, while many mortals seek the city out for religious regions or information that only the spirits would possess.
Government
Tod Urgadd's government is known as the Assembly of Greater Spirits, a limited form of democracy. Anyone in the assembly can bring an issue before it, which is then voted on by its members. What exactly qualifies as a "greater spirit" is not well defined, but is generally understood to be a spirit with both significant power and intelligence. The decision on which spirits get to join the assembly is made by a smaller council whose members rotate every four months. Since spirits are generally immortal and only die when something kills them, the assembly continually expands, becoming slower and less efficient as it does.
Architecture
Because spirits from all over the world flock to the Spirit Lands, Tod Urrgad's architecture is a patchwork mix of various styles. The one uniting quality is that none of the buildings ever seem to quite match those from the builder's home. Every construction is slightly off in one way or another.
